Re: Sav Monitor delivery (Littlefoot) news.. updates
Quote:
Originally Posted by millertime89
until you start getting blues
|
yes 6500K hovers close to blue, but mimics natural sunlight and promotes growth in plants / grass as well as keeps animals active.
That 2700K is barf yellow.

Re: Sav Monitor delivery (Littlefoot) news.. updates
Quote:
Originally Posted by KORBIN5895
Have you tossed in earth worms in?
|
There are worms, ants, grubs, crickets, caterpillars, beetles, etc...in there.
Remember I used a shovel and brought this dirt in from the woods, then topped it with meadow sod from my field.
Once that soil became warm and started getting light cycles, the life forms contained emerged from hibernation and began doing what they do in the spring.
